In time, you learn some workarounds. For example: when burning a rewritable disc that already has some old files on it, I start the burning program first, and only insert the disc when requested to do so. If I insert the disc first, it will get mounted by another user-session, and I won't be able to erase it. Even logging out all other users won't help ...
